- Child and Elder Care Insights, Inc. ("CECI"), one
of the largest providers of child and elder care information and the
developer of the first two national databases CHILDBASE®
and ELDER BASE®, has developed a
new CareReport™ for Medicare beneficiaries. CECI's new
add-on, "Preventive Information Services™", helps
managed Medicare companies attract and retain beneficiaries and
improve their health, while reducing annual expenditures and
subsequently increasing profits.
- "This ancillary benefit product is attractive to the 65+ age
group because of the inaccessibility of information regarding care and
service options available to them when they are well and functional
and when they are ill. "Preventive Information Services™"
helps beneficiaries stay well or recover more quickly. Many service
and care options preferred by this age group are available to them at
very little or no cost and improve their health to the degree that
their hospitalization rates and reimbursable care costs decrease
annually," says Elisabeth A. Bryenton, President of CECI.
